Strategic Considerations for Professional Use
While versatile, this asset should be applied with strategic care. It may clash with formal corporate branding seeking a minimalist, data-driven image. Avoid dropping it into dense information layouts where its details could compete with critical text. In small mobile graphics, like tiny app icons, the intricate florals might lose definition. Always test it on low-contrast backgrounds to ensure the dog silhouette remains clear. For text-heavy ads or overly minimal brands, it could feel distracting rather than complementary. The key is to let it support the message, not overwhelm it.
Practical Brand Designer Notes Before Deployment
Before hitting publish on any campaign, run these practical checks. First, test it with your brand color palette; see how the golden hues integrate or if recoloring is needed. Check black and white usage for printing or monochrome contexts. Always place it inside real campaign mockups—see how it looks on a t-shirt design, a mug, and a Facebook ad frame. Preview it on mobile screens to gauge scale. Test readability in small sizes, perhaps as a watermark. Compare it against competitor visuals to ensure it stands out uniquely. Experiment with font pairing: how does it work with a clean sans serif font versus a playful script font? A serif font might add elegance, while a display font could boost energy. Review spacing and balance when adding your text. Finally, absolutely confirm the commercial license before using it in paid campaigns, client work, or permanent business branding. This ensures your use of this commercial design asset is both creative and compliant.
